Summary

To manage the site on behalf of Property Services working closely with the residential team to ensure that the childrens residential unit is safe compliant and well-maintained. The role involves carrying out minor repairs maintenance and overseeing site compliance to ensure a safe and suitable environment for residents staff and visitors.

Responsibilities
  • Undertake minor repairs and routine maintenance across the site to ensure the building and grounds are safe secure and functional.
  • Monitor and ensure compliance with statutory building checks (e.g. fire safety water safety health & safety requirements).
  • Act as the main point of contact for property-related matters liaising with contractors and Property Services when specialist work is required.
  • Support the residential team in maintaining a safe clean and welcoming environment.
  • Carry out site inspections report defects and maintain accurate records of work completed and compliance checks.
